Legal Practice Assistant
DUTIES: Proactively maintain an overview of timekeepers’ workloads and caseloads; anticipate next steps and implement follow-up procedures to ensure each task is appropriately tracked and carried through to completion. Create, edit, revise, redline, and/or proofread documents dictated, handwritten, typed, and/or electronically copied. Maintain timekeepers’ calendars of meetings and business trips using current software applications and apprise them of responsibilities in advance of commitment. File paper and electronic documents with appropriate courts and agencies and ensure proper procedures are followed and deadlines are met. Receive, screen, and transmit telephone and conference calls in a professional manner and take accurate telephone messages for timekeepers, clients, and business professionals as required. Process incoming mail, faxes, and electronic communications upon receipt. Prepare outgoing mail (including packages for shipment) for prompt delivery, arranging for messenger services as needed to meet deadlines. Coordinate with docketing specialists to review docketing reports for accuracy of dates, and to ensure court or agency documents/actions for legal proceedings meet firm docketing requirements. Coordinate preliminary conflict checks with the Professional Standards department to ensure lawyer and firm ability to represent a requesting party. Prepare new client/matter intake forms and engagement letters. Assist with the billing process including daily time entries—entering, proofreading, spellchecking, and releasing—and distributing monthly proformas; prepare final with cover letter (if appropriate) in accordance with firm or department procedures. Prepare accounting documents as required, including check requests, expense and travel reimbursement requests, and trust documents. Coordinate client/attorney/administrative conferences, meetings, and appointments for timekeepers and clients, including scheduling conference rooms and visitors’ offices, arranging meals, preparing materials, and coordinating with third parties as needed (e.g., court reporter/videographer). Coordinate travel arrangements, securing air, hotel, and car plans for timekeepers. Set up and maintain administrative and client files; file electronic and/or paper documents and information promptly and accurately. Maintain file organization and updated indices (office dependent). Perform copying, scanning, and faxing tasks. Prepare notebooks as required. Assume responsibility for miscellaneous tasks and special projects as required. Conduct Internet research as directed by timekeepers. Occasionally assist timekeepers with personal work requests, defined in the firm manual as “acceptable tasks.” Be present at work during regularly scheduled working hours and as needed in the position and use time wisely during the workday. Keep supervisor informed of activities and any significant personal schedule changes; provide timely and accurate timecards regarding hours worked and days missed. Coordinate absences within workgroups; proactively provide assistance to timekeepers in the absence of their regular Legal Practice Assistants, and to other Legal Practice Assistants as time permits. Maintain a clean and uncluttered work area, being sure that confidential materials and valuable items are secured.
